Output 89a596556f7983e3ff5980e83d23dd08229f21ed116816c1f40fb1ff9dd605ea:34

value
25205264
script pubkey
OP_0 OP_PUSHBYTES_20 afa52bd13be2b907506e32285e96630564482274
address
bc1q47jjh5fmu2usw5rwxg59a9nrq4jysgn5ma72g3
transaction
89a596556f7983e3ff5980e83d23dd08229f21ed116816c1f40fb1ff9dd605ea
spent
true